#330698 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#330698 is composed of 20% red, 2.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.4% cyan, 96.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 258.5 degrees, a saturation of 92.4% and a lightness of 31%. #330698 color hex could be obtained by blending #660cff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#330698
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f2edf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#330698
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f4f4f is the less saturated color, while #330698 is the most saturated one.
